Description
Summary:This paper describe the performance of Profiled steel sheet dry board panel system (PSSDB) against flexural and vibration. The PSSDB panel was consisting of plywood attached to the top layer of profiled steel sheet by self-drilling, self-tapping screw connector. PSSDB system has been widely used as flooring system in construction nowadays. As a flooring system, human induced vibration are becoming increasingly vital serviceability and safety issues. Therefore, factors and effects of vibration is very important to be evaluated in a building. This paper will be focusing on theoretical and experimental procedures to determine the overall performance of PSSDB system due to flexural and vibration. Each parameter that effecting the performance of PSSDB system against vibration and flexural will be discussed subsequently in this paper. It is shown that PSSDB system obtained natural frequency above 8Hz for a practical span length and hence, will be comfortable for occupants of building in terms of vibration.
